ALBAWABA - At least 93 people have been arrested for participating in protests in the University of Southern California's Los Angeles campus in solidarity with the people of Gaza.

"93 arrests" were made for trespassing, the Los Angeles Police Department wrote on social media platform X. "No reports of any injuries. Patrols will remain in the area through tomorrow."
